TDS is stand for tax deduction at sources. it is a way of
collecting tax by the govt. TDS is collected by the buyer
from the seller on the behaf of govt. buyer deduct some
amount of tax form the seller's payment and rest amount of
payment paid to the seller. and amount of tax is paid to
the govt.
for example. a employer pay salary to it's employee after
deduct the some amount of tax from his salary.
